Visitor Visa Insurance – An Overview 

Visitor visa insurance is basically a health insurance policy that seeks to cover the temporary residents of Canada. However, it takes care of all health concerns including medical emergencies, hospitalization, and other health-related costs that may come miscellaneous. There is a significant amount of Healthcare in Canada. That is very good; however, it is costly for foreigners. If someone only goes to Canada for a period of time, he may be subject to some medical expenses. This is why visitor visa insurance is quite important. 

It is in the best interests of anyone applying for a visa to travel to Canada to fulfill all requirements, especially since, under the Super Visa program, there is a requirement to demonstrate that they have purchased adequate insurance coverage. This type of insurance has to have certain specifications for instance; a minimum coverage of 100000 dollars and it has to last for one year after the person comes into Canada. Although this requirement is more often related to the Super Visa, it is also advisable for people who are on a short-term stay to think about visit visa insurance even if immigration authorities do not place an obligation on them to have one.

What Is Covered By the Insurance for Visitors Visa 

Insurance for visitors visa Canada performs all significant medical service needs. Emergency care, treatment and hospitalization, diagnostics and prescriptions are among them. Depending on the policy, other services may also be included such as transportation by an ambulance and certain follow-up care, as well as chief emergency dental care. 

Some travel insurance policies may provide cover in the case of trip interruptions, allowing an individual to claim partial travel expenditure due to an unforeseen circumstance such as a health emergency. Some policies may also take care of the expenses to fly back in case of sickness and the person needs to be flown back to their home country despite not being medically fit. 

While selecting visitor visa insurance policies, one should evaluate the policy documents to check for the coverage offered. Some coverage options may also include exclusions or restrictions, for example, regarding denial of coverage for pre-existing conditions. Depending on the purpose of each trip you make, try to get a policy that is appropriate and sufficient for the entire period of your visit to the country. 

How to Choose the Right Visitor Visa Insurance? 

When it comes to visitor visa insurance Canada, the right one depends on a number of factors including how long you will be there, age and previous health issues. Below are some important details one should consider when choosing a policy: 

  • Coverage Amount: This is the maximum amount which can be compensated for any medical treatment and as such every policy should include a portion for medical claims. The common limit that is imposed for Super Visa insurance is $100,000, but more coverage can be purchased depending on the needs of the customer.
  • Duration of Policy: The insurance should be valid for the period that you remain in Canada. Some insurers let you extend the coverage in case of unexpected prolonged stay.
  • Network of Providers: It is necessary to find out whether the company has risks covered by their insurance providers in Canada. This ensures you are availed of quality healthcare without having to waste any time.
  • Exclusions and Limitations: If there are certain exclusions such as pre-existing conditions or other specific treatments that will not be covered, take note of such. Confirm that the policy fits with your health requirements.
  • Customer Service: Find an insurance provider who is customer-centric and has lines of communication with the users and they will be satisfied. This is because when there is a crisis, it is very helpful.
  • Cost: Compare costs for the different policies available and see how they are offered, but do not go for the cheaper alternative on the policy and look for more affordable options for policies that cover the elderly. A cost against the coverage in question has to be weighed appropriately.
